Abstract

On the work The structure of behavior (1942) Maurice Merleau-Ponty, through the notion of structure, combats naturalism and intellectualism, showing that the body is not an aggregate of muscles and nerves that operates according to mechanical and functional causalities and showing that the reflective consciousness is not the only form of consciousness and is not its first manifestation, but dependent on perceptual consciousness and indiscernible of body as a structuring principle. Accordingly, on the chapter dedicated to the question of the relation between soul and body, Merleau-Ponty shows that all problems in this regard are reduced to the problem of perception, which is understood as "the act that makes us know existences" and sees the need for transcendental philosophy be redefined in order to integrate the phenomenon of reality. This philosophy is the phenomenology, with the research of perception playing a key role in it. On Phenomenology of Perception (1945) Merleau-Ponty takes up the question of the relation between soul and body covered in the previous book, showing that the temporality solves this problem because the idea of subjectivity as temporality allows us to see that the for-itself, the revelation of self to self, is the emptiness in which time is done, and the world "in itself", which is the horizon of our present, make the problem redound to know how a being that is future and past has also a present, eliminating the problem, because the future, the past and the present are linked in the movement of temporalization. Thus, the solution of all problems of transcendence is in the thickness of the pre-objective present, where we can find, among other things, the foundation of our liberty. (AU)
